PhD studentships of 3 years duration are available within the framework of the International Research Training Group "Deep Earth Volatile Cycles" funded by the German Research Foundation (DFG). This collaborative research effort between the Bayerisches Geoinstitut at the University of Bayreuth, Germany and the Department of Earth Sciences at Tohoku University, Japan, will study the cycling of volatile elements through the deep interior of the Earth. Using mainly experimental and computational methods the group will study how volatile elements are transported, stored and expelled from the interior.

Doctoral researchers will receive extensive training in modern experimental and/or modelling techniques employed in solid Earth geosciences, while pursuing independent research into geochemical and geophysical aspects of the internal volatile cycle. Researchers will have significant freedom to choose and shape their projects. As part of their studies they will spend between 6 to 12 months at Tohoku University (www.tohoku.ac.jp/en/). Both universities are equipped with excellent experimental (high pressure and temperature), analytical and computational facilities.
